    Abstract: A system and a method for loop exit are disclosed. A unit scheduler includes a command queue, a report queue, an interface, and a unit controller. The command queue is configured to store commands for execution in an iterative procedure for an application using a transformer model with a multi-head attention (MHA) mechanism and a decoder. The report queue is configured to store status reports on the execution of the commands. The interface is configured to communicate with a host processor to receive the commands and to transmit the status reports. The unit controller is configured to determine a change of the iterative procedure based on a loop exit condition being met. The unit controller reports the loop exit condition in the report queue.

    Abstract: A shock fatigue testing device for a powertrain mount includes: a main frame having a guide support vertically extending from a base plate and a mounting plate coupled to the guide support; a first mount jig mounted to the mounting plate and configured to support the upper portion of a mount member; a second mount jig mounted to a lower portion of the mount member and configured to support the lower portion of the mount member; a weight portion fixed to the second mount jig and configured to apply a load to the mount member; and a vibration portion configured to continuously provide vibration to the base plate to vibrate the weight portion using the main frame, the first mount jig, and the second mount jig as media.

    Abstract: A method and apparatus is disclosed that receives variable sized packets in a communication system. When a packet is received with a certain burst size, an LLR of the received packet is compared with a preset threshold and the burst size is changed. The received packet is combined with a stored packet. The stored packet is updated with the combined packet. The changed burst size is reported to the transmitter. The communication system can transmit variable sized packets according to a channel environment, and can reduce the probability of the occurrence of a decoding error and prevent waste of resources used due to re-transmission.
